Skip the sprinkles – we have the ultimate adults-only upgrade to this all-time dessert.

Have you heard of Matt Whiley? Matt’s a proper cocktail genius, famous for his ultra-sustainable bar Re in Sydney and a legendary place called Scout in London before that. Anyway, he’s just come up with some new cocktails for a special menu in Melbourne, and one of the cocktails is ice cream. It’s literally ice cream. The cocktail comes to the table in liquid form, all creams and sugars and various spirits, and a whack of liquid nitrogen turns it into a boozy solid. Magic.

For those of us not named Matt Whiley, this is all just some theatre, but the whole thing has us thinking about how sublime a little liqueur can be when poured over ice cream. It’s a bit like an adult upgrade on the toppings we had as kids (although, sadly, none of these liqueurs will set hard like Ice Magic) and the flavour combos are just about endless. Here are 10 ideas to get you started, but if you disagree with our picks at any stage, just remember that everything goes with vanilla.

1. Limoncello di Capri L’Originale Liquore

Limoncello – Italy’s famous lemon liqueur – is having a real moment on the dessert scene, popping up in everything from tiramisu and ricotta cake to cheesecakes and cookies and plenty more. And honestly, we love it, because limoncello is the best. When it comes to ice cream, you could add limoncello to a scoop of vanilla along with a splash of prosecco and you’ll basically have a bowl of Sgroppino but, personally, we’d be drizzling limoncello over any ice cream full of macadamias. The balance of sweet, zesty lemon and creamy, nutty macadamia? Unbelievable.

3. Frangelico Hazelnut Liqueur

If you’ve never had the hazelnut liqueur Frangelico served over ice with a big squeeze of lime, you’re missing out. There’s some sort of magic at play with the combo of sweet, nutty Frangelico and bright, zesty lime; it just works so well. That’s why we’re all about dressing up some fresh, summery lime sorbet with a splash of Frangelico. Trust us, hot nights were made for this one.

8. Paesano Pistachio Liqueur

Pistachio is one of those absolutely classic gelato flavours, imparting a gentle nuttiness and pleasant green tinge. It’s one of those yardstick flavours – if a gelateria can’t get pistachio right, it’s probably not worth exploring the rest of the range. In liqueur form, like this rich, creamy version from Paesano, we’d be inclined to keep things equally simple and traditional. Drizzle it over the top of a creamy gelato like fior de latte or stracciatella – the latter is threaded with fine ribbons of chocolate that will add just enough flavour without overpowering your pistachio.
